SiGe High-Linearity, 1400MHz to 2200MHz Downconversion Mixer with LO Buffer/Switch

Lowest Noise, Highest Linearity, 1400MHz to 2200MHz SiGe Downconversion Mixer for 2.5G, 3G, and 4G Base Stations

Part Details

  • 1400MHz to 2200MHz RF Frequency Range
  • 1400MHz to 2000MHz LO Frequency Range (MAX9994)
  • 1900MHz to 2400MHz LO Frequency Range (MAX9996)
  • 40MHz to 350MHz IF Frequency Range
  • 8.3dB Conversion Gain
  • +26.2dBm Input IP3
  • +12.6dBm Input 1dB Compression Point
  • 9.7dB Noise Figure
  • 67dBc 2RF - 2LO Spurious Rejection at PRF = -10dBm
  • Integrated LO Buffer
  • Integrated RF and LO Baluns for Single-Ended Inputs
  • Low -3dBm to +3dBm LO Drive
  • Built-In SPDT LO Switch with 45dB LO1 to LO2 Isolation and 50ns Switching Time
  • Pin Compatible with the MAX9984/MAX9986 815MHz to 995MHz Mixers
  • Functionally Compatible with the MAX9993
  • External Current-Setting Resistors Provide Option for Operating Mixer in Reduced Power/Reduced Performance Mode

  • Product Details

    The MAX9994 evaluation kit (EV kit) simplifies the evaluation of the MAX9994 UMTS, DCS, and PCS base-station downconversion mixer. It is fully assembled and tested at the factory. Standard 50Ω SMA connectors are included on the EV kit's input and output ports to allow quick and easy evaluation on the test bench.

    This document provides a list of test equipment required to evaluate the device, a straightforward test procedure to verify functionality, a description of the EV kit circuit, the circuit schematic, a bill of materials (BOM) for the kit, and artwork for each layer of the PC board.
